[Request] Dbox Chipvariante Information Plugin oder gleich..
-
- Administrator
- Beiträge: 2675
- Registriert: Donnerstag 28. September 2006, 19:18
Hier nochmal einige Änderungen.
Die Chipausgabe ist jetzt etwas ausgedünnter, Partitionen sind wie oben beschrieben mit den Nummern versehen.
In den Kopfinfos werden auch Angaben zu CVS-Stand und Subversion gemacht. Die werden, wenn Sie nicht in ./version abgelegt sind, auch nicht angezeigt. Vorbereitet ist auch eine Infoausgabe die ebenfalls in ./version unter info= abgelegt werden kann, ist aber hier vorerst nicht aktiviert. Kann man aber ja irgendwann machen. Diese Sachen sind eben mal interessant für Imagbäcker, die das haben wollen...
Vollansicht Vollansicht
Vollansicht
Was die Versionsinfos angeht, sind das hier erstmal nur Vorschläge. Linux und BusyBox wären Ok. Bei Neutrino und sonst was für Modulen, ist das so eine Sache. Im CVS ist die Versionsvergabe ja auf die einzelnen Module verteilt und schon garnicht unter eine Nummer unterzubringen. Da wurde zwar so wie ich das erkennen konnte mal ein Makro mit einer Master Versionsangabe eingebaut aber eigentlich nie gepflegt. Macht auch irgendwie keinen Sinn. Der zweite Punkt ist der, dass die Versionsangabe so wie ich Sie hier für Neutrino/ImageInfo eingebaut habe zwar automatisch bei jedem CVS-Commit aktualisiert wird, aber wer selbst Änderungen ohne CVS-Commit vornimmt, muss dann selbst Hand anlegen. Ob das so sinnvoll ist, sei mal dahingestellt, andererseits sieht man aber mit welcher Version gemergt wurde. Soll das rein oder nicht?
Zur Sache mit der dmesg-"Völle": passieren kann eigentlich nichts. Wird nichts gefunden, wird lediglich angezeigt, dass die Info nicht geladen werden kann. Das ist mir aber bisher nie passiert, ausser wenn ich die Infos in meinen Tests vorsätzlich unterschlagen hatte.
Noch was zu den Buttons: Die hier abgebildeten würden die relativ "blassen" bisherigen Neutrino-Buttons ablösen. Wäre das OK?
Wenn sonst weiter keine Einwände oder Vorschläge kommen, würde ich das so reinstellen...
Die Chipausgabe ist jetzt etwas ausgedünnter, Partitionen sind wie oben beschrieben mit den Nummern versehen.
In den Kopfinfos werden auch Angaben zu CVS-Stand und Subversion gemacht. Die werden, wenn Sie nicht in ./version abgelegt sind, auch nicht angezeigt. Vorbereitet ist auch eine Infoausgabe die ebenfalls in ./version unter info= abgelegt werden kann, ist aber hier vorerst nicht aktiviert. Kann man aber ja irgendwann machen. Diese Sachen sind eben mal interessant für Imagbäcker, die das haben wollen...
Vollansicht Vollansicht
Vollansicht
Was die Versionsinfos angeht, sind das hier erstmal nur Vorschläge. Linux und BusyBox wären Ok. Bei Neutrino und sonst was für Modulen, ist das so eine Sache. Im CVS ist die Versionsvergabe ja auf die einzelnen Module verteilt und schon garnicht unter eine Nummer unterzubringen. Da wurde zwar so wie ich das erkennen konnte mal ein Makro mit einer Master Versionsangabe eingebaut aber eigentlich nie gepflegt. Macht auch irgendwie keinen Sinn. Der zweite Punkt ist der, dass die Versionsangabe so wie ich Sie hier für Neutrino/ImageInfo eingebaut habe zwar automatisch bei jedem CVS-Commit aktualisiert wird, aber wer selbst Änderungen ohne CVS-Commit vornimmt, muss dann selbst Hand anlegen. Ob das so sinnvoll ist, sei mal dahingestellt, andererseits sieht man aber mit welcher Version gemergt wurde. Soll das rein oder nicht?
Zur Sache mit der dmesg-"Völle": passieren kann eigentlich nichts. Wird nichts gefunden, wird lediglich angezeigt, dass die Info nicht geladen werden kann. Das ist mir aber bisher nie passiert, ausser wenn ich die Infos in meinen Tests vorsätzlich unterschlagen hatte.
Noch was zu den Buttons: Die hier abgebildeten würden die relativ "blassen" bisherigen Neutrino-Buttons ablösen. Wäre das OK?
Wenn sonst weiter keine Einwände oder Vorschläge kommen, würde ich das so reinstellen...
-
- Moderator english
- Beiträge: 2458
- Registriert: Donnerstag 20. Dezember 2001, 00:00
-
- Moderator english
- Beiträge: 2458
- Registriert: Donnerstag 20. Dezember 2001, 00:00
-
- Einsteiger
- Beiträge: 256
- Registriert: Montag 14. Januar 2002, 23:13
-
- Moderator english
- Beiträge: 2458
- Registriert: Donnerstag 20. Dezember 2001, 00:00
-
- Image-Team
- Beiträge: 1015
- Registriert: Freitag 7. Februar 2003, 18:37
-
- Einsteiger
- Beiträge: 256
- Registriert: Montag 14. Januar 2002, 23:13
-
- Wissender
- Beiträge: 1839
- Registriert: Sonntag 17. August 2003, 01:39
-
- Interessierter
- Beiträge: 97
- Registriert: Donnerstag 22. März 2007, 17:30
-
- Administrator
- Beiträge: 2675
- Registriert: Donnerstag 28. September 2006, 19:18
-
- Administrator
- Beiträge: 2675
- Registriert: Donnerstag 28. September 2006, 19:18
-
- Image-Team
- Beiträge: 1015
- Registriert: Freitag 7. Februar 2003, 18:37
dbt hat geschrieben: Poste mal bitte die /tmp/systmp
Code: Alles auswählen
yS0 at 0x0280 is on SMC1 using BRG1
ttyS1 at 0x0380 is on SMC2 using BRG2
pty: 256 Unix98 ptys configured
eth0: CPM ENET Version 0.2.dbox2 on SCC2, 00:50:9c:1f:a1:f3
loop: loaded (max 8 devices)
D-Box 2 flash driver (size->0x800000 mem->0x10000000)
D-Box 2 flash memory: Found 2 x16 devices at 0x0 in 32-bit bank
Intel/Sharp Extended Query Table at 0x0035
cfi_cmdset_0001: Erase suspend on write enabled
0: offset=0x0,size=0x4000,blocks=8
1: offset=0x20000,size=0x20000,blocks=63
Creating 6 MTD partitions on "D-Box 2 flash memory":
0x00000000-0x00020000 : "BR bootloader"
0x00020000-0x00040000 : "FLFS (U-Boot)"
0x00040000-0x006a0000 : "root (SquashFS)"
0x006a0000-0x00800000 : "var (JFFS2)"
0x00020000-0x00800000 : "Flash without bootloader"
0x00000000-0x00800000 : "Complete Flash"
Linux video capture interface: v1.00
mice: PS/2 mouse device common for all mice
NET4: Linux TCP/IP 1.0 for NET4.0
IP Protocols: ICMP, UDP, TCP
IP: routing cache hash table of 512 buckets, 4Kbytes
TCP: Hash tables configured (established 2048 bind 4096)
NET4: Unix domain sockets 1.0/SMP for Linux NET4.0.
-
- Administrator
- Beiträge: 2675
- Registriert: Donnerstag 28. September 2006, 19:18
-
- Developer
- Beiträge: 2183
- Registriert: Mittwoch 10. Dezember 2003, 07:59
-
- Einsteiger
- Beiträge: 256
- Registriert: Montag 14. Januar 2002, 23:13
-
- Tuxboxer
- Beiträge: 2331
- Registriert: Donnerstag 24. März 2005, 21:52
kann es sein, das der ersteller, und das cvs datum verdreht sind ??
bei ersteller steht hier das datum, und bei cvs der ersteller ???
sehr komisch, obwohl ich nix im code gefunden hab, was falsch sein könnte.
@skydiver
check mal die schreibweise von flfs<->FLFS in deiner partition und die im code. musst du dann anpassen root (rootfs) <-> root (squashfs) wars bei mir
bei ersteller steht hier das datum, und bei cvs der ersteller ???
sehr komisch, obwohl ich nix im code gefunden hab, was falsch sein könnte.
@skydiver
check mal die schreibweise von flfs<->FLFS in deiner partition und die im code. musst du dann anpassen root (rootfs) <-> root (squashfs) wars bei mir
-
- Einsteiger
- Beiträge: 102
- Registriert: Freitag 29. Dezember 2006, 10:44
-
- Tuxboxer
- Beiträge: 2331
- Registriert: Donnerstag 24. März 2005, 21:52
-
- Einsteiger
- Beiträge: 102
- Registriert: Freitag 29. Dezember 2006, 10:44
/var # cat /proc/mtd
dev: size erasesize name
mtd0: 00020000 00004000 "BR bootloader"
mtd1: 00020000 00020000 "FLFS (U-Boot)"
mtd2: 00660000 00020000 "root (squashfs)"
mtd3: 00160000 00020000 "var (jffs2)"
mtd4: 007e0000 00020000 "Flash without bootloader"
mtd5: 00800000 00020000 "Complete Flash"
/var #
-
- Administrator
- Beiträge: 2675
- Registriert: Donnerstag 28. September 2006, 19:18
-
- Tuxboxer
- Beiträge: 2331
- Registriert: Donnerstag 24. März 2005, 21:52
-
- Developer
- Beiträge: 2183
- Registriert: Mittwoch 10. Dezember 2003, 07:59
-
- Administrator
- Beiträge: 2675
- Registriert: Donnerstag 28. September 2006, 19:18